Electric vehicle manufacturer Tesla said it would change its business model and make its charging stations open to autos from all manufacturers, not just its own cars, as Congress put the finishing touches on its infrastructure bill this fall.Platform neutrality is a key requirement of the infrastructure law, which allocates $7.5 billion to start the construction of a broad network of charging ports. The Biden administration’s goal is to transition the nation’s roadways away from fossil fuels.
